According to Knight Frank’s Annual Prime International Residential Index (PIRI 100), which tracks and predicts price changes in major global prime residential markets, Paris is predicted to outperform 12 other major international cities with a price growth of 9.0% expected for 2018. According to an economic report by Daniel Fortin of Europe1, average property values in Paris are at an all-time high.   For two consecutive months now, the average property value of €9/m2 has been exceeded and continues to increase, with an average value of €9.043/m2 at the end of May. The Macron government looks open to bringing back rent caps in Paris and Lille after it passed a law making the process easier. Landlords and renters alike are eagerly awaiting the next few months.
